SentinelOne (S) market outlook | growth stock opportunities, price action analysis, sector performance. SentinelOne Inc. (S) closed at $17.95, down 3.29% from the previous session. The stock is now testing near its established support level of $17.05, while upside resistance remains at $18.85. The move reflects broader selling pressure in technology and cybersecurity names.

Trading volume on the session likely increased relative to the stock's recent average, as the decline accelerated through the afternoon. The broader technology sector experienced a pullback, with many high-growth names giving back earlier gains. Within the cybersecurity space, sentiment may have been dampened by renewed concerns over enterprise spending cycles and competitive positioning. The 3.29% drop sent SentinelOne below its recent consolidation range, suggesting that sellers were in control for the session. While no single company-specific catalyst was apparent, the move aligns with a risk-off tone across growth equities. Many investors are recalibrating expectations for the cyber sector, as near-term demand visibility remains mixed despite long-term secular tailwinds. The stock now trades closer to the lower end of its recent range, and the price action may reflect profit-taking following a period of relative stability. The decline brought SentinelOne’s price to within roughly 5% of its identified support at $17.05. This level has historically attracted buyer interest, and a test of that zone could determine the next directional move. On the upside, resistance at $18.85 remains a key hurdle; the stock has struggled to sustain rallies above that area in recent weeks. Looking at price action patterns, the move broke below the stock’s 20-day moving average, which may now act as overhead resistance near the $18.20–$18.40 zone. The relative strength index (RSI) likely slipped into the mid-to-low 30s, indicating that selling pressure may be reaching an oversold condition. However, momentum indicators appear to be weakening, and a sustained move below $17.05 could open the door to further downside toward the next support area around $16.50–$16.70. Traders will monitor whether the stock can stabilize at current levels or if the selling continues. If support holds, the stock could attempt a bounce back toward $18.00–$18.50, but such a recovery would likely require a positive catalyst—such as favorable industry news or a broader market rebound. Conversely, a break below $17.05 may trigger additional selling, potentially taking the stock toward the $16.50 region. Factors that could influence performance include upcoming earnings expectations, cybersecurity spending trends, and any shifts in the competitive landscape relative to peers like CrowdStrike and Microsoft. Additionally, macroeconomic developments—particularly interest rate expectations and enterprise IT budgets—may weigh on the sector. While SentinelOne’s long-term growth story remains intact, near-term volatility could persist as the stock navigates these technical levels.
